Driveway wall repair services involve restoring and reinforcing the structural integrity of retaining walls that border or support a driveway. Over time, weather conditions, soil shifting, and natural settling can cause these walls to develop cracks, lean, or become unstable.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the existing wall, identify underlying issues, and perform necessary repairs to ensure the wall remains sturdy and functional. This process often includes replacing damaged materials, applying reinforcements, and sealing cracks to prevent further deterioration.
These repair services are essential for addressing common problems such as cracking, bowing, or leaning walls, which can compromise safety and property value. When a driveway wall begins to crack or shows signs of movement, it may lead to soil erosion or even collapse, creating hazards for vehicles and pedestrians. Repairing or stabilizing the wall helps prevent these issues, maintaining the driveway’s appearance and ensuring that the supporting structure continues to serve its purpose effectively. Properly maintained walls also help manage water runoff and soil retention, reducing the risk of future damage.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Wall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Durham,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way wall repairs in Durham and nearby areas range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as filling cracks or replacing small sections, fall within this range. Larger or more involved repairs tend to cost more but are less common.
Moderate Repairs - Projects involving partial wall replacements or significant repairs usually cost between $600 and $2,000. These are common for driveways showing moderate damage or aging, with many local contractors handling jobs within this band.
Full Wall Replacement - Replacing an entire driveway wall can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more depending on size and materials. Larger, more complex projects are less frequent but are handled regularly by local service providers for extensive damage.
Custom or Complex Projects - Highly customized or intricate repair projects, such as reinforced walls or those requiring special materials, can exceed $5,000. These are less common but are within the scope of experienced local contractors for large-scale repairs or replacements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es driveway wall damage? Common causes include soil movement, freeze-thaw cycles, poor initial construction, or settling foundations that lead to cracks and instability.
How can driveway wall damage be repaired? Local contractors typically use methods such as wall rebuilding, reinforcement, or repointing to restore stability and prevent further issues.
Are there signs that indicate the need for driveway wall repair? Visible cracks, leaning walls, bulging sections, or water pooling near the wall are common indicators that repairs may be necessary.
What types of driveway walls can local service providers repair? They can handle repairs on various types, including concrete block, poured concrete, stone, or brick walls.
